This query

{code}
select * from Town where key in (?)
{code}

only allows one parameter for '?'.


This means querying for 'Paris' and 'London' can't be executed in one step with 
this prepared statement.

Current workarounds are:
* either execute the prepared query 2 times with 'Paris' then 'London'
* or prepare a new query {{select * from Town where key in (?, ?)}} and bind 
the 2 parameters


Having a support for variadic parameters list with in clause could improve 
performance:
* single hop to get the data
* // fetching server side
